Output 3a586a0ac995a3921f0260411fe7a3b0e27c7f4d1459a5aa7b22405224c4e66c:113

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 89db3f4a3c8359687811136b6a1dff23723c4fdf45613c6d067d02043c7d5b7b
address
tb1p38dn7j3usdvks7q3zd4k580lydercn7lg4sncmgx05pqg0ratdasralfks
transaction
3a586a0ac995a3921f0260411fe7a3b0e27c7f4d1459a5aa7b22405224c4e66c